Abstract
To assess the efficacy of deprescribing blood pressure-lowering medications in hypertensive patients suffering from severe hypotensive syncope.
Multicentre, prospective, pragmatic, non-randomized uncontrolled, study. Deprescribing (withdrawal or dose reduction of antihypertensive and psychoactive medications with blood pressure lowering effects) was guided by clinical experience and supported by two 24-hour ambulatory blood pressure monitoring (ABPM) assessments-one before (ABPM 1) and one after (ABPM 2) drug optimization. Primary endpoint was the reduction of the burden of syncope.
In a cohort of 92 patients (mean age 76.6 ± 12.1 years, 53% female), the total number of hypotensive medications decreased from 218 (2.4 ± 1.1 per patient) before deprescribing to 123 (1.3 ± 1.0 per patient) after the intervention. The 24-hour systolic blood pressure increased from 118.8 ± 10.8 mmHg at ABPM 1 to 127.5 ± 11.6 at ABPM 2 (p = 0.0001). The number of daytime SBP drops <90 mmHg and <100 mmHg decreased by 52%, (from 208 to 100) and 53% (from 601 to 280), respectively (p = 0.0001 for both). During the mean follow-up of 12.6 ± 3.8 months (range 2 to 21 months), 28 patients (30.4%) had syncopal recurrences. Excluding the index episode, patients experienced 111 episodes in the year before enrolment and 41 during the overall follow-up. The syncope burden dropped by 66%, from 0.08 (IQR 0-0.17) to 0 (IQR 0-0.07) episodes per month (p = 0.0001).
In patients with hypertension and hypotensive syncope deprescribing of blood pressure lowering medications reduced hypotensive episodes and syncopal recurrences. However, the findings preclude firm causal inferences.
